LSI Industries (LYTS) Director Ernest W. Marshall Receives Stock Awards

What Happened

  • Ernest W. Marshall Jr., a director of LSI INDUSTRIES INC (LYTS), was awarded common shares under the company's Non-Employee Director Deferred Compensation Program (NEDDCP). The filing reports three awards: 1,218 shares on 2026-01-02 at $18.47 ($22,496); 1,200 shares on 2026-04-01 at $18.75 ($22,500); and 853 shares on 2026-07-01 at $26.39 ($22,511). Total shares awarded = 3,271, total value ≈ $67,507. These are compensation awards (reporting code A), not open-market purchases or sales.

Context

  • These awards are director compensation deferrals (routine equity grants) rather than purchases from the open market; such grants are common for non-employee directors and do not by themselves indicate insider buying sentiment. The deferral and dividend reinvestment notes mean some of the awards are RSUs converted to shares under the NEDDCP.
